Two Tomorrows leads in AA1000AS assurance

Published on: Jan 23, 2009

Two Tomorrows is the clear market leader in the provision of independent report assurance using the AA1000 Assurance Standard (AA1000AS), according to figures from Corporate Register, the online directory of CSR reports.

Two Tomorrows launched on 1 January 2009 following the merger of csrnetwork and Sd3, two of the leading sustainability and CSR consultancies.

Over the past five years, the two forerunner companies have assured 46 reports using AA1000AS – more than twice that of any other provider. Companies assured include The Co-operative Group, Holcim, EDF Energy, Stora Enso, Scottish Power, Samsung, Balfour Beatty, Royal & Sun Alliance and Royal Mail.
